Infant mortality rate worries Kogi
By Boluwa Obahopo LOKOJA—KOGI State Government has described as disturbing the alarming rate of increase of infant mortality in the state. Governor Idris Wada gave the hint at the flag -off of the 2012 maternal and child health week at Ugwolawo, Ofu Local Government Area, yesterday. The governor, who was represented by Deputy Governor Yomi Awoniyi, said the development had prompted his administration to seek for innovative ways aimed at providing strong network of health services to meet the needs of mothers, newborns and children.
